From Clinical Practice to Evidence-Based Medicine
Clinical guidelines remain the cornerstone of modern gastroenterology practice, translating the principles of evidence-based medicine into actionable clinical recommendations. Developed by leading scientific societies worldwide — such as the European Society of Gastrointestinal Endoscopy (ESGE) and United European Gastroenterology (UEG) — these documents provide essential orientation for diagnostics, therapy, and patient management across the globe.
However, gastroenterology is one of the fastest-evolving medical specialties. New techniques, procedures, and technologies continuously reshape the field. With high patient volumes, complex interventions, and growing administrative demands, finding time to read lengthy guideline documents can be difficult. In today’s fast-paced environment, learning often needs to happen in smaller, more accessible segments that fit naturally into daily practice.
